Hello readers... long time no see! I finally have a chance to update this and just in time for Halloween this weekend! I went to a corn maze a couple of weeks ago and wanted to do some spooky nails so I did glow-in-the-dark bloodspatter :)
I used this tutorial to do the bloodspatter effect, which consisted of dipping a straw into a small puddle of nail polish and blowing directly onto my nails from the other end. It's probably a good idea to play around with the different angles and distances from where you blow the polish from so you get some interesting effects.This was soooo much fun to do! It was probably one of the messiest projects I've done but it was well worth it.
I used:
White- Alpine Snow by OPI
then two coats of Ghoulish Glow by China Glaze
Red- Drastic by China Glaze (near perfect jelly blood red)
And now for the nails... I still have this on almost 2 weeks later =P
And here's the glow effect! You have to "charge" it under the light for a bit but it looks amazing when it glows.

Hello readers :) Soo a couple weeks ago I received my order of Nfu Oh 61 and Aqua Base which is something I've been after for months now! Before I post pictures of it, I want to tell you all about it :)
When I received the bottle and took it out in the sun, I was slightly terrified and a bit disappointed. There was seriously no holo effect through the bottle! It just looked like a plain old silver to me and I was worried that I received a dud!
I decided that it was probably fine and I was overreacting so I decided to use it. The order of coats I used were Aqua Base, Nfu Oh 61, Aqua Base, Nfu Oh 61, Nfu Oh 61, and Seche Vite topcoat. I've heard mixed reviews about using topcoat... some people say that it dulls the effect and others say that it does nothing to the effect. I decided to give it a shot and if it made it look worse, then i would just redo it.
Now.... application.... oh my! That's all I gotta say. I've heard horror stories about applying this polish. Let me start off with Aqua Base. That's a tricky one on it's own. It's not like other polished where you can apply the next coat when it's halfway dry. No. You have to wait for it to completely dry before applying another coat. If you don't, the brush drags the below layer and makes it very chunky. So that's just one issue I had. As for Nfu Oh 61 itself, I'm not sure if it was chunky or if it was the Aqua Base that was the problem. If you do a couple thin coats of Nfu Oh 61 then you will get nice coverage and it will hide the majority of the lumps.
Now I just have a bit more talking to do and then I can show you the pictures ;-) At this point, you probably already scrolled down and looked lol. Indoors, this color just looks like a simple but really nice metallic silver. Now getting in the sun is the fun part. When you hold out your hands in the sun, all you see is a beautiful spectrum of linear rainbow colors. I really don't need to say much else so here are the pics :-) This lasted me about a week with no chipping and some wear at the tips.
